Siding replacement services involve removing existing exterior siding and installing new materials to improve the appearance and functionality of a property’s exterior. This process typically includes inspecting the underlying structure, preparing the surface, and carefully installing the new siding to ensure a durable and attractive finish. Homeowners considering siding replacement often seek a fresh look for their home, want to upgrade to more modern or energy-efficient materials, or need to replace damaged or deteriorating siding that no longer protects the building effectively.
Many property owners turn to siding replacement to address common problems such as rotting, warping, cracking, or mold growth on their current siding. Over time, exposure to weather elements can cause siding to weaken, leading to increased energy costs and decreased curb appeal. Replacing old or damaged siding can help prevent water intrusion, reduce drafts, and improve insulation. This service is also a practical solution for homes that have outdated siding styles, allowing homeowners to update their property's look and potentially increase its value.

The overview below groups typical Siding Replacement proj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Trenton, NJ.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- For minor siding repairs or replacements of individual panels, local contractors typically charge between $250 and $600. Many routine jobs fall within this range, depending on the siding material and extent of work needed.
Mid-Size Projects - Replacing larger sections of siding or upgrading an entire wall usually costs between $1,200 and $3,500. These projects are common for homeowners seeking a full refresh of their exterior appearance.
Full Siding Replacement - A complete siding overhaul for a standard-sized home can range from $5,000 to $15,000 or more. Larger or more complex projects tend to push into the higher end of this spectrum.
Premium or Custom Work - High-end materials, custom designs, or extensive renovations can exceed $20,000, though such projects are less frequent and depend on specific preferences and property size.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
